§ 63-17-1560 — False proceedings; contempt.

If an obligor, obligee, or the Department of Social Services wilfully initiates a false proceeding under this article or wilfully fails to comply with the requirements of this article, punishment for contempt may be imposed.

Legislative History

HISTORY: 2008 Act No. 361, SECTION 2; 2008 Act No. 332, SECTION 4.
